I'm using ff 2.0.0.4 on ubuntu feisty. nvidia graphics on a 1400x1050 lcd, and 
every possible free(ish) font loaded. 

The menu options are invisible until you hover over them, when a light blue 
background appears. Maybe there should be a dark blue background, extending the 
header background behind it. Looking at the gallery, selecting an image works 
fine, but clicking on the 'X' to close the window doesn't work - you have to 
click on 'close'. Looking at the code, it's much (MUCH!) cleaner than, for 
example Mambo/drupal/etc..., but it still has html errors like forms starting 
and finishing in different <div>s and <span>s, and also uses #xxx; codes when 
not necessary ( which is a pet hate of mine - converting microsoft docs to html 
drives me insane ).

Silly little things, but they put you off. Like I said, it has great potential 
( my favourite cms is still etomite - perfect if you think like an oldschool 
programmer, and use php ), and I'll be watching...
